테스트 사이트 - 개발 중인 베타 버전입니다

보드 skin 에서 그누보드 DB 내부 함수 쓰는 방법 채택완료

스노든 7년 전 조회 2,610

윗 링크에 나온 질문 연장선 인데요.

 

제가 해 봐도 안되더라고요.

 

혹시 내부 함수 써보신 분 들 중에 내부함수 되어있는 Skin 샘플 보여주실 수 있나요?

댓글을 작성하려면 로그인이 필요합니다.

답변 2개

채택된 답변
+20 포인트
7년 전

내부함수 되어있는 Skin 샘플 ??

이게 무슨 말인지 알아먹기 힘든데 하여튼 스킨을 사용하기 이전에 모두 내부함수를 이용해서

리스트 등 스킨에서 사용할 변수들을 만듭니다(예를들어 게시판 리스트 스킨용 변수들은 bbs/list.php에서 그누보드전용 내부 함수를 이용해서 만듭니다)

 

 

로그인 후 평가할 수 있습니다

답변에 대한 댓글 2개

균이
7년 전
참고로 말씀드리면 내부함수를 사용하기 위해서는 아래 common.php를 화일 맨처음에 추가해주면 됩니다
즉 아래 처럼 사용 합니다
<?
include_once("../common.php"); //<---디비 접속이 자동으로 이루어지고 내부 함수를 사용할 수 있게 됩니다//root 아래 서브디렉토리에 화일이 있는 경우 common.php 불러오기

$bo_table='free'; $write_table=$g5[write_prefix].$bo_table; //free 게시판 사용하기
$result= sql_query("select * from $write_table order by wr_num limit 0, 10");//최신순 10개 추출
while($row = sql_fetch_array($result)){ //추출한 내용 출력
echo $row[wr_subject]; //제목 출력
}
?>

위 코드처럼 디비 접속 부분은 만들 필요가 없고 mysql함수도 그누보드에서 만든 내부 함수들 sql_query, sql_fetch_array를 사용하여 간단하게 됩니다
스노든
7년 전
많은 도움 되었습니다.
감사합니다.

댓글을 작성하려면 로그인이 필요합니다.

크리티컬팀

혹시 어떻게 사용하셨는지 소스 올려봐주실 수 있나요?

스킨에서는 대부분 사용할 수 있는데....

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인